Is it currently possible to edit embryos for intelligence?

No, intelligence is a complex polygenic trait influenced by thousands of genes and environmental factors, making it currently impossible to edit.

What is the difference between gene therapy and enhancement?

Gene therapy aims to treat or prevent disease, while enhancement aims to improve traits beyond the normal human range.

Are there laws against designer babies?

Many countries have strict regulations or bans on germline editing, but international consensus remains fragmented.
